Mumbai, Musical thriller series "Chamak" will return with its second part on August 16 on streaming service SonyLIV.

The show, which hails from producer-director Rohit Jugraj Chauhan, arrived on the streamer's platform with its first part in December 2023.

The second part, titled "Chamak: The Conclusion", will see Paramvir Singh Cheema's Kaala embark on a powerful quest of vengeance after becoming aware of the truth behind his father's demise, SonyLIV said in a press release.

The plot reads, "Determined to reclaim his late father's legacy, Kaala faces rising tensions and intense conflict, risking more than ever before."

The first season of the show featured Kaala as a young aspiring rapper who returns to Punjab from Canada and uncovers the death of famous singer Tara Singh, who was shot dead amid a packed performance. .

"Chamak" also stars Manoj Pahwa, Mohit Malik, Esha Talwar, Mukesh Chhabra, Prince Kanwaljeet Singh, Suvinder (Vicky) Pal and Akasa Singh. Gippy Garewal makes a special appearance in the series.

The show is produced by Geetanjali Mehelwa Chauhan, Rohit Jugraj Chauhan and Sumeet Dubey.
